Changes in beyond4
Updated to 2.6.17.13
Added iosched update
Added cpu support update
Added a range of various thinkpad features
Added bluetooth update
Updated genpatches to latest
Using IDE/SATA updates from genpatches instead

tranquilcool wrote:
sorry.
these are the errors

error: "kernel.staircase_rr_slice" is an uknown key
error: "kernel.staircase_rr_factor" is an unknown key


i use emission-sources and i don't get these errors during boot


Go to /etc/sysctl.conf and remove the emission-tunables added entries.
